medium

A medium amount is an amount that is not small and not large, but in the middle. Would you like a small, medium or large drink?

medium

A medium is stuff that something moves through. Light can go through different media: air, water, glass. Sound waves slow down when they go through this kind of medium. A medium is a person who hears ideas that come from people who are dead. We all closed our eyes, and the medium said "I hear your father speaking." I don't believe those mediums can really hear anything.
